Bernard Bernstein. Artistry in Silver. A Unique Display of Jewish Silver Ceremonial Art in the Service of Religious Functionalism and Silver Jewelry in the Spirit of Judaic Traditionalism
(91 words)

Curators

Irving I. Silverman, Nancy N. Silverman.

Imprint

Roslyn Heights, N.Y., USA, 1977. Leaflet, 4 pp., illustrations: 5 b&w, 15 × 21.7 cm. English.

Location

Temple Beth Sholom Judaica Museum (14 January–20 March 1977)

Description

Ceremonial objects and a few items of jewelry (necklaces). Brief biography of the artist. Basic listing of objects. 20 items.
